Cavan GAA club take steps to ensure AGM starts on time to avoid Late Late Toy Show clash

The meeting has been set for 7.45pm sharp on Friday.

Updated at 11.14

WHEN CAVAN SIDE Knockbride discovered that their AGM could potentially clash with Friday evening’s Late Late Toy Show, they were obviously left with no option but to take action.

They made the decision in light of the announcement that 11-year-old Fergal Smith, a member of the club, would be co-hosting the show.

Having originally anticipated that the meeting would not start until roughly 8.30pm, it has now been made clear that it must start at 7.45pm sharp on the same evening to ensure it doesn’t clash with the programme.
